The Amazon Fire TV Cube, being the newest model, excels in several key areas for streaming sticks. Its standout feature is the impressive performance powered by an octa-core processor, making it significantly faster than previous models, including the Fire TV Stick 4K Max. This ensures smooth and rapid access to your favorite apps and content. The inclusion of hands-free Alexa with built-in microphones and speakers offers a convenient, voice-controlled experience, ideal for those who enjoy a hands-free lifestyle. The AI-powered Fire TV Search allows for a smarter way to find movies, adding to the user-friendly experience.
The Cube supports 4K Ultra HD resolution, Dolby Vision, HDR, and Dolby Atmos, making it suitable for users seeking high-quality picture and sound. With Wi-Fi 6E compatibility, it offers potentially superior streaming quality, provided you have the necessary router. In terms of content availability, the Fire TV Cube provides access to over 1.5 million movies and TV episodes across various platforms like Netflix and Disney+, though this may require subscriptions. The device also doubles as a smart home hub, integrating with Alexa for tasks like video calls or checking weather updates, which could be a bonus for smart home enthusiasts.
However, there are some drawbacks. The Fire TV Cube's storage is limited to 16 GB, which could fill up quickly for those who download multiple apps or content. Additionally, while the device supports a range of external device connections, including gaming consoles and webcams, the necessary HDMI, IR extender, and Ethernet cables are sold separately, which could incur additional costs. Privacy-conscious users will appreciate the built-in privacy controls, such as the microphone off button. Nonetheless, potential users should be aware of content availability limitations, as it depends on regional restrictions and subscription requirements.
The Google TV Streamer 4K is a solid choice for anyone wanting to upgrade their TV with easy access to a wide range of streaming content in crisp 4K HDR, including Netflix, Hulu, Prime Video, and over 800 free channels like Pluto TV and Tubi. Its Dolby Vision support means you’ll enjoy bright, detailed picture quality, and if you have compatible speakers, Dolby Atmos adds immersive sound. The device comes with a redesigned voice remote that’s handy for searching shows, controlling smart home devices, and even finding the remote if it’s misplaced. The remote also features a customizable button for quick access to your favorite app or home panel.
With 32 GB of storage, it offers plenty of space to install popular apps, and the faster processor delivers smooth navigation with quick app switching. Connectivity options include Wi-Fi and Ethernet, but note that the HDMI 2.1 cable is not included and must be purchased separately. The user interface is personalized, showing tailored recommendations based on individual viewing habits, which helps find new content easily. The home panel lets you control smart home gadgets like lights and cameras without interrupting your shows.
Some users might find the need to buy an HDMI cable separately inconvenient. Also, while it supports many streaming services, additional subscriptions may be required. Its compact size and light weight make it easy to fit near your TV. Altogether, the Google TV Streamer 4K is well suited for anyone looking to enhance their TV viewing experience with sharp visuals, voice control convenience, and smart home integration, though minor extras like the HDMI cable add to the initial cost.
The Amazon Fire TV Stick 4K offers an impressive array of features for those looking to enhance their entertainment setup. It supports advanced 4K streaming, which means you can enjoy vibrant and high-definition content with Dolby Vision, HDR10+, and Dolby Atmos audio, providing a cinematic experience at home. The device also boasts Wi-Fi 6 support, ensuring smooth streaming even when multiple devices are connected to your router.
With access to over 1.5 million movies and TV shows, and over 300,000 free streaming options, content availability is robust. Notably, it includes the AI-powered Fire TV Search, which makes finding specific content easier by recognizing actors, plots, and even quotes, and the Alexa Voice Remote further simplifies control and navigation, including managing smart home devices. For gamers, the ability to stream Xbox games via the cloud is a significant perk, even without owning a console.
However, there are a few drawbacks to consider. The device comes with 8GB of storage, which might be limiting for users who download many apps or games. Also, while the Alexa Voice Remote offers many features, it might take some time for new users to get accustomed to voice controls and the AI search functionalities. Some streaming services may require separate subscriptions, and availability of 4K content varies. This Fire TV Stick is best suited for users who are looking for a powerful, all-in-one streaming solution with high-quality video and audio support, those who value voice commands, and individuals interested in cloud gaming. It may be less appealing for those who prefer simpler interfaces or need extensive local storage options.
